Exports In 2022, Oman exported $1.98M in Organic Composite Solvents, making it the 61st largest exporter of Organic Composite Solvents in the world. At the same year, Organic Composite Solvents was the 315th most exported product in Oman. The main destination of Organic Composite Solvents exports from Oman are: Qatar ($1.76M), Bahrain ($119k), Sri Lanka ($59.9k), Kuwait ($38.9k), and Ethiopia ($2.55k).

The fastest growing export markets for Organic Composite Solvents of Oman between 2021 and 2022 were Qatar ($160k), Sri Lanka ($59.9k), and Bahrain ($45.8k).

Imports In 2022, Oman imported $12.9M in Organic Composite Solvents, becoming the 51st largest importer of Organic Composite Solvents in the world. At the same year, Organic Composite Solvents was the 342nd most imported product in Oman. Oman imports Organic Composite Solvents primarily from: United Arab Emirates ($7.8M), Italy ($3.27M), United States ($559k), Kuwait ($358k), and India ($287k).

The fastest growing import markets in Organic Composite Solvents for Oman between 2021 and 2022 were Italy ($1.22M), Kuwait ($178k), and Belgium ($78k).
